-
AT45DB081存储芯片读写
对AT45DB081芯片读写操作的详细描述,有芯片的选择与读页面,写页面的详细操作说明,
各个接口都有详细的说明,请按照接口操作
- 2022-04-19 11:54:43下载
- 积分:1
-
OMAPL138液晶屏点亮程序
这是一个LCD点亮程序,来自TI OMAPL138开发板例程。该例程主要是对开发板配套LCD屏进行点亮,主要包括颜色的转变,对该程序进行解读,即可掌握驱动LCD屏的方法。
- 2022-05-08 07:01:29下载
- 积分:1
-
基于STM32的光流传感器
非常好的定位程序,可以用于测转速测水平位移的测量,飞行器的悬停,目标的追踪,使用C语言编写简单易懂,程序基本只需要改端口即可使用,使用的MPU为STM32F103.
- 2023-09-06 03:15:03下载
- 积分:1
-
stm32 code modbus RTU
资源描述stm32 modbus rtu ,stm32f107shixianduiModbusRTUshujuchuanshu caijideng.Modbusshigongyexieye
- 2022-07-05 03:36:15下载
- 积分:1
-
TDC-GP21 激光测距源代码
应用背景
在脉冲式激光测距仪的设计当中,时差测量(time of flight measurement)成为了一个
影响整个测量精度最关键的因素。德国acam 公司设计的时间数字转换芯片TDC-GP21
为激光测距的时间测量提供了完美的解决方法。
在测量时间脉冲之前,首先我们建议先测试一下单片机和tdc-gp2 的通信是否正常。因为在做测量之
前,我们要保证首先单片机和gp21 已经建立通信。那么如果后面出现问题,则可以不再考虑spi 通信问
题。具体测试可以首先写入寄存器1,然后从结果寄存器5(8 位寄存器)里面读取写寄存器1 的高8
位。如果spi 通信正常,那么结果寄存器5 应该可以时时反应结果寄存器1 的高8 位。
关键技术关于spi通信:
我们手册上所讲的spi 通信需要将时钟相位置1,时钟极性置0。但是对于不同的单片机似乎有所不同。
在msp430 中的spi 通信时钟相位和时钟极性的定义与摩托罗拉正好相反。所以在进行通信调试的时候,
请改变一下时钟相位和时钟极性进行测试,看看到底适用哪种情况
- 2022-10-13 05:50:04下载
- 积分:1
-
用jni访问超声波底层驱动的代码
用jni访问超声波底层驱动的代码,配合超声波驱动使用,使用android studio来开发的
- 2022-01-22 07:12:32下载
- 积分:1
-
RA8835晶片相閞問題解決方案
主要包括RA8835晶片相閞問題的處理方式,以及解決方案,並且提供源代碼.
- 2023-01-06 01:55:03下载
- 积分:1
-
基于51单片机的CAN 通信
应用背景
为初学者打通基于51单片机的CAN通信学习。使用的can控制器是SPI接口的MCP2515。
本程序在51单片机开发板上经验证,可以正常使用。
希望对你有所帮助。
关键技术
部分程序:
*/
void mcp2515_setRegister(unsigned char address,unsigned char Value)
{
CS = 1;
Delay_Us(5);
SPISendByte(0x02); /* 字节写命令,0x02,后跟一字节地址,一字节数据 */
SPISendByte(address);
SPISendByte(Value);
CS = 1;
Delay_Us(5); /* CS禁止时间,大于50ns */
}
/****************************************************************
*
* 函数名: mcp2515_setRegisterS
* 入口参数:adress: 需要设置的寄存器的地址
* value[]:用来设置的缓冲区的头指针
*
- 2023-03-23 19:30:03下载
- 积分:1
-
Linux电阻屏驱动程序
简单介绍电阻触摸屏的驱动程序,基于s3c2440芯片。
- 2022-01-22 07:56:09下载
- 积分:1
-
Coded UI Test中的数据驱动测试
有关什么是Coded UI Test以及如何使用Coded UI Test可以查看我的另一篇文 本文主要介绍如何在Coded UI Test中使用数据驱动测试。考虑这样一个场景:开发人员提交了一个函数,该函数实现了一个数学公式的运算,通过接收两个数字并进行数学运算给出结果。测试人员根据给定的数学公式,需要考虑提供各种不同情况的值来循环测试该函数。显然,我们需要提供一个数据源,根据数据源中提供的不同的值来进行自动化测试。这是最常见的数据驱动测试的案例。在基于Coded UI Test的Webpage自动化测试中,浏览器兼容性问题是通常要考虑的,我们可以在数据源(数据源可能是一个记事本或者一个简单的Excel表格)中提供要测试的浏览器的名称和版本号,然后让Coded UI Test自动加载不同的浏览器来循环测试目标页面。下面的内容会介绍这些方法。 这里有两篇文章详细描述了如何通过[DataSource]特征属性来完成数据驱动Coded UI Test。其基本思想是通过在TestMethod前面添加[DataSource]特征属性,并指定数据源的类型和位置,然后Coded UI Test的测试方法在运行时会自动读取数据源中的数据,在迭代中完成比对。
- 2022-08-14 05:30:31下载
- 积分:1